Corn Easing Back Lower to Start Friday

Corn is trading with 1 to 3 cent losses early on Friday morning. Futures closed out the Thursday session with July up ¾ cent and other contracts 3 to 5 cents in the green. Thursday’s Preliminary open interest dropped 14,425 contracts, with a bulk of that continuing out of the July, down 16,906 contracts ahead of the Goldman roll starting today. The front month CmdtyView national average Cash Corn price was up a penny at $4.15. 

The weekly Export Sales report this morning showed 942,276 MT of old crop corn sold in the week ending on May 29. That was back up from the week prior but down 20.2% from the same week last year. Mexico was the buyer of 362,300 MT, with Japan purchasing 13,500 MT and South Korea buying 138,600 MT. New crop was at 160,116 MT, as unknown destinations purchased 65,000 MT.

Monthly Census data showed 7.78 MMT of corn shipped in April (289.36 mbu). That was up 6.08% from March, a 21.06% increase from last year, and the second largest for the month behind 2021 on record. Distillers exports totaled 894,197 MT, which was down 7.83% from last year. Ethanol shipments were 172.26 million gallons, a 19.58% decline from last year’s monthly record.

Brazil corn export s during May totaled just 38,928 MT, which was well below the 413,374 MT in the same month last year.

Argentina’s corn crop is 43.8% harvested according to the Buenos Aires Grain Exchange as their production forecast is at 49 MMT.
